Your role :
As a Quantitative Developer you will be closely working with traders, quant analysts, and trading strategy developers to:
• Develop, maintain and deploy analytical tools (Python) that will directly influence trading strategies.
• Source, cleanse, develop and maintain data pipelines as required the trading teams.
• Experience with processing of large and varied data sets
• Performance-tune existing applications and processes, improve existing codebases and data flows to allow for efficient processing of large data sets.
What we're looking for
• Experience with the Python data science stack: NumPy, Pandas etc.
• Experience with numeric data storage methodologies, e.g., hdf5
• Experience of working in a Linux environment
• Strong knowledge in computer networking, e.g., UDP, multicasting
• Ability to understand financial models and mathematical algorithms.
• Strong interpersonal and communication skills for interacting with traders, quantitative analysts, and other software developers.
• Experience or interest in areas such as capital markets, probability, game theory and the application of IT solutions to these areas is a plus.

What we do:
We are experts in trading essentially all listed financial products and asset classes, with a focus on derivatives trading. Through market making and market taking, we handle millions of trading transactions around the world every day, providing liquidity and ensuring competitive prices for buyers and sellers. While our presence in the market is broad, our trading desks are highly specialized, allowing for a deep understanding of unique drivers of each asset class.
